12-10-2004 In the light of Pierre Dupasquier's forthcoming retirement in 2006 and wishing to ensure maximum levels of continuity and efficiency following his departure, Michelin has made the following changes to its motorsport organisation: . Monsieur Frédéric Henry-Biabaud, who joined the motorsport group at the beginning of 2003 as Deputy Director, will replace Pierre Dupasquier as Director of Motorsport at the end of the 2005 season. . The motorsport group is made up of five departments: o Rallying, headed by Aimé Chatard o Motorcycling, headed by Nicolas Goubert o Endurance Racing, headed by Matthieu Bonardel o Rally Raids, headed by Aimé Chatard o Formula One |

Regarding
the Formula One department, Pascal Vasselon has been promoted to a new
position in North America following 10 years in the motorsport group
and will take up his functions from April 2005. Mr Nick Shorrock will
take over the responsibility of the Formula One department from January
2005, with Monsieur Patrick Cohen assisting him as Technical Manager.
